M-D Posted May 5, 2013 Posted May 5, 2013 Hey all, I am heading up to LSC for the first time this week for a few days of smallie heaven!! How is everyone generally rigging and using their tubes for St Clair? I have fished Erie and done the drag but I am understanding that LSC is shallow fishing with weeds so I was wondering if a standard exposed hook tube jig is the norm. Any other pointers for the trip much appreciated!! We will be staying around Selfridge. Quote
Rusty Shackleford Posted May 6, 2013 Posted May 6, 2013 Exposed hook works well. Water was dirty today when I was up there, however, they still loved the tubes. I'd also try cranks and lipless cranks. 4-8' of water, at least for us. Quote
